Meeting Agenda
Chief: It is
time to call the {Tribe} meeting to order. Tribe, gather together in a
circle.
Drumbeater, beat the drum once for each Princess at today’s meeting.
(Pause)
Let’s all
stand for the Pledge of Allegiance.
Chief:
Drumbeater…what is an Indian Princess?
Drumbeater: A
girl with a dad like mine.
Chief:
Tribe….what is the Purpose of Indian Princesses?
All: To foster
the understanding and companionship between father and daughter, ……
And to HAVE
FUN!
Chief:
Tribe….what is the slogan of the Indian Princesses?
All: Pals
Forever….Friends Always.
Chief:
Tribe…what are the aims of the Indian Princesses?
All:
- To be
clean in body and pure in heart.
- To be friends
always with my father/daughter.
- To love the
sacred circle of my family.
- To listen
while others speak.
- To love my
neighbor as myself.
- To seek and
preserve the beauty of the Great Spirit’s work in forest, field and
stream.
